ERCOT’s Market is Transitioning Toward Storage and Solar

Expert Take: The transition of ERCOT’s market towards storage and solar signals a critical moment for homeowners. With increasing grid instability and rising electric bills, achieving **Energy Independence** through **solar energy** and **home batteries** emerges as the only rational path forward. This situation not only reinforces self-reliance but also positions homeowners against the volatility of traditional utility costs.

Quick Summary: ERCOT’s shift towards integration of storage and solar energy reveals significant concerns for homeowners reliant on the grid. It’s an imperative moment that highlights the need for independent energy solutions.

The Facts:

  • ERCOT is increasingly integrating solar energy and home batteries to stabilize its grid.
  • Rising electric bills are prompting homeowners to seek alternative energy sources.
  • Increased grid warnings from ERCOT spotlight potential vulnerabilities in energy supply.
  • Home battery systems can provide backup power and enhance energy independence.
  • ERCOT’s efforts may influence energy policies in other regions, particularly in states like California and Arizona.

Deep-Dive Analysis

As a Senior Energy Analyst observing the currents of **solar energy** and **home batteries** within the Sun Belt and Western grid, I can firmly say we are at a crucial juncture. In Texas, ERCOT’s recent moves to incorporate more solar and storage technologies are indicative of broader trends exposing latent issues within the existing grid structure. Homeowners in Texas need to pay attention to these dynamics as warning signs are flashing regarding the reliability of traditional electricity provision.

Texas has been on the front lines of energy independence movements, propelled by the abundant sunlight resources across the state. Coupled with the rising frequency and intensity of grid management crises, it only makes sense for homeowners to consider investing in solar energy systems and home battery technologies. As ERCOT implements these changes, Texas becomes a microcosm of the larger shift needed to achieve independence in a landscape fraught with rising electric bills and uncertainty.

Turning our attention briefly to California, we examine the ongoing saga with PG&E and SCE. With their continual rate hikes, climbing electric bills pose long-term challenges for homeowners. The necessity for **Energy Independence** through solar energy becomes even more pronounced as fire seasons become more destructive and power outages increasingly common. Moreover, California’s incentives for residential solar installations make it an attractive alternative. The move toward solar energy not only offsets rising electric bills but also positions homes as power producers in a system increasingly laden with utility liabilities.

Financial figures present a sobering reality. Californians can often face rates exceeding **$0.25 per kWh**, and expectations of further increases are lurking on the horizon. By transitioning to solar, homeowners can mitigate those costs significantly and secure their own energy future amidst regulatory unpredictability. Coupled with efficient home battery usage, one can revolutionize energy consumption patterns—storing excess energy generated during peak sun hours to manage usage during high-cost periods or outages.

Now, turning to Arizona—where utilities like APS managed to implement numerous **solar energy** initiatives—homeowners have become increasingly aware of their options. The incentives provided in the state are aligning with the broader push from ERCOT to stabilize the grid through diversified sources. However, it is vital for Arizona residents to remain vigilant against utility layoffs and preventative measures; energy independence via home battery systems ensures they are immune to shortfalls.

In each of these pivotal states, the synergy between solar energy and home batteries remains fundamental. Homeowners seeking energy independence must traverse the landscape of local policies and choose wisely to maximize benefits. Historical performance data suggests that residential solar systems can provide returns on investment as high as **20%** in Arizona, making the appeal irresistible. As ERCOT and broader market forces push for advancements in renewable technologies, we should also consider how residential energy independence shapes the consumer experience—an autonomous approach that enables homeowners to reclaim power over electricity bills.
